Full Specifications
| Brand | be quiet! |
|---|---|
| Wattage | 400 watts |
| Model Name | pure power 11 |
| Unit Count | 1.0 Count |
| Form Factor | ATX |
| Model Number | BN292 |
| Connector Type | ATX |
| Cooling Method | Air |
| Number of Fans | 1 |
| Output Wattage | 400 |
| Item Dimensions | 5.91 x 5.91 x 3.39 inches |
| Mfr Part Number | BN292 |
| Compatible Devices | Personal Computer |
| Maximum Input Voltage | 240 Volts (AC) |
